South Dakota Code § 47-11G-3

Formation of corporation—Powers and privileges

A corporation formed pursuant to this chapter may:
(1) Be organized for the purpose of conducting the practice of physical therapy, occupational therapy, or speech-language pathology, or any combination of such practices; and
(2) Exercise the powers and privileges conferred upon corporations by the laws of this state.
